Subject: Eucharist

Considering his view of sacrifice and ritual, what does Girard think of eucharist? In the Anglican and Catholic traditions at least, the Communion Service is very clearly a ritualized sacrifice of Christ: the language of both services is explicitly sacrificial, first of Christ but also of his followers in response; the cup and wafer are lifted before the alter to the words "Behold the Lamb of God who takest away the sins of the world." If Christ came to expose the violence and deceit within the pagan systems of sacrifice, ritual, and religion, why did he command us to repeat a rite so similar? Is there a difference between Christian rites and pre-Christian practices that I am missing?

Also, Girard claims that the myth and ritual necessitate unconsciousness and forgetfulness in the practitioners. But, both Judeo and Christian rites seem especially commanded so that man will remember the true deeds of the Lord.
